How to Choose a Reputable Online Poker Site

Selecting a safe and reliable online poker site involves due diligence. Look for sites that are licensed and regulated by respected gaming authorities. These licenses indicate that the site adheres to strict standards of fairness, security, and responsible gaming practices. Check for independent audits of Random Number Generators (RNGs) to ensure game outcomes are truly random. Read user reviews and forum discussions to gauge the experiences of other players. A site with consistently positive feedback often signals a positive player experience.

Is Online Poker Legal Where I Live?

The legality of online poker varies significantly across jurisdictions. Some countries have fully legalized and regulated online poker, while others have banned it altogether. In many regions, the legal landscape is complex and ever-changing. It's crucial to research your local laws and regulations before engaging in online poker for real money. Playing on unlicensed sites can lead to legal repercussions, so always prioritize playing on regulated and licensed platforms within your region.

What are the Different Types of Online Poker Games?

Online poker platforms offer a wide variety of games, catering to different skill levels and preferences. Some of the most popular include:

  • Texas Hold'em: The most popular poker variant globally, Texas Hold'em features two hole cards and five community cards.
  • Omaha: Similar to Texas Hold'em, but players receive four hole cards instead of two.
  • Seven-Card Stud: Players receive seven cards, with some face up and some face down.
  • Five-Card Draw: A simpler game where players receive five cards and can discard some to draw replacements.
  • Pot-Limit Omaha: A more aggressive version of Omaha with pot-limit betting.

How Can I Improve My Online Poker Game?

Improving your online poker game requires a combination of strategic understanding, disciplined play, and consistent practice. Here are some key areas to focus on:

  • Mastering the Fundamentals: Understand basic poker hand rankings, betting strategies, and pot odds.
  • Bankroll Management: Never play with money you can't afford to lose. Start with small stakes and gradually increase your buy-ins as your skills improve.
  • Positional Awareness: Understanding your position at the table is crucial for making informed decisions.
  • Reading Opponents: Pay close attention to your opponents' betting patterns and tendencies.
  • Hand Selection: Learn to select only the strongest hands to play.
  • Practice and Study: Consistent practice and studying poker strategy guides will significantly enhance your skills.

What are the Risks of Playing Online Poker for Real Money?

While online poker can be a rewarding and enjoyable experience, it's essential to be aware of the inherent risks:

  • Financial Risk: The potential for losing money is always present. Responsible bankroll management is vital.
  • Addiction: Problem gambling can have serious consequences. Set limits and seek help if needed.
  • Security Risks: Choose reputable sites with strong security measures to protect your personal and financial information.
  • Unfair Play: While regulated sites strive for fairness, the potential for cheating still exists. Choosing licensed sites mitigates this risk.

How Can I Stay Safe While Playing Online Poker?

Safety is paramount when playing online poker for real money. These precautions can help minimize risks:

  • Choose licensed and regulated sites: This ensures compliance with standards of fairness and security.
  • Use strong passwords and two-factor authentication: Protect your account from unauthorized access.
  • Avoid suspicious links or downloads: Beware of phishing scams and malware.
  • Be mindful of your personal information: Avoid sharing sensitive data unnecessarily.
  • Play responsibly and set limits: This protects you from potential addiction and financial hardship.
